Output 95346a865192c81043ba7b2845d511ea7d301938bb8fb4ab642f3a4938250921:28

value
20900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7b28c0dd0821565c2ca7c35cda0c60fb7298a29 OP_EQUALVERIFY OP_CHECKSIG
address
1N86yywtYxmSHSZAeNJeabkYPkiB4stHpy
transaction
95346a865192c81043ba7b2845d511ea7d301938bb8fb4ab642f3a4938250921
spent
true